The Benefits of Inkjet Photo Printers
Inkjet photo printers stand out due to their ability to deliver exceptional print quality and versatility, making them suitable for various photography needs.
Inkjet technology uses tiny droplets of liquid ink, allowing for smoother gradients and a wider range of colors compared to other printing technologies.
Recent studies suggest that high-quality inkjet prints can last decades when properly maintained, showcasing their durability and value for lasting memories.
Many inkjet printers now utilize advanced photo inks, which enhance color vibrancy and detail, appealing to both casual and professional photographers.

Is Epson SureColor P900 worth CA$1499 for photos?
If you want professional results, Epson SureColor P900 lists for CA$1499 and includes a 10-color UltraChrome HD ink system for a wide color gamut and exceptional detail; it’s rated 4.7.
Can Canon imagePROGRAF PRO-300 print up to what size?
Canon imagePROGRAF PRO-300 supports large-format printing up to 13x19 inches and uses a 10-color LUCIA PRO pigment ink system; it’s rated 4.8 and priced at CA$1069.01.
